SOS Cocodrilo Tampico: First‐responder actions to human–crocodile interactions in Northeastern Mexico

open access: yesEcological Solutions and Evidence, Volume 7, Issue 3, July–September 2026.
Grupo S.O.S. Cocodrilo Tampico (GSOS‐T), a multi‐agency response team in Tampico, Mexico, documented four human–crocodile interactions with Crocodylus moreletii between 2021 and 2022—two fatal, two non‐fatal—revealing that homeless adults face the greatest risk.

Defensin‐DNA Supramolecular Complexes as a New pH‐Sensing Nanomaterial

open access: yesAggregate, Volume 7, Issue 6, June 2026.
Crocodylus porosus β‐defensin 13 (CpoBD13), a host defence peptide from the saltwater crocodile, is discovered to interact with single‐ and double‐stranded DNA to form supramolecular assemblies, termed defensin‐induced spherical complexes (DISCs).

Morphometric analysis of embryonic development in Alligator mississippiensis, Crocodylus johnstoni and Crocodylus porosus

open access: yesJournal of Zoology, 1990
The size of embryos at various stages of development was determined in three species of crocodilian (Alligator mississippiensis, Crocodylus johnstoni and C. porosus). Various morphometric measurements were taken of embryos throughout development and were described for each stage of development.
